Manulife-Sinochem Life Insurance, a joint venture led by Canada's largest insurance company, has received regulatory approval to expand its presence in China.

The subsidiary of Manulife Financial has received approval from the China Insurance Regulatory Commission to operate in Tianjin, a province southeast of Beijing with a population of 11.8 million people.

Manulife-Sinochem, a joint venture between Manulife and China Foreign Economic and Trade Trust & Investment Co., will now operate in 11 Chinese provinces with 11,500 staff and agents serving 450,000 customers.
